AIM IN BRIEF: H&T Says Profit As Expected, But Gold Price Has Hurt

Tue, 07th Jan 2014 08:22

LONDON (Alliance News) - The following AIM-listed companies are making headlines on Alliance News Professional at the market open Tuesday:
--------
E-Therapeutics Says Investigation-Led Phase 1 Trial Of ETS2101 In Brain Cancer Will Continue Into 2014; Says 5 Dose Escalation Steps Have Been Completed Without Any Drug-Related Serious Adverse Events; Intends To Enrol Further Patients At Higher Dose Levels
----------
MoneySwap Signs PSP Agreement With SoEasyPay Europe Ltd; Agreement Will Offer SoEasyPay Customers UnionPay Functionality To Provide Access To Its Merchant Base; Says PSP Agreement Will Support Its Target To Capitalise On Rapid Increase In Chinese Consumer Spending In The UK
----------
H&T Group Expects Full-Year Pretax Profit In Line With Current Market Expectations; Says Reduced Gold Prices During The Year Had A "Material Impact" On Business; FY Pledge Book Reduced By 14.5% To GBP44.1M Vs GBP51.6M; ooking To Acquire Profitable Pawnbroking Opportunities; To Close Small Number Of Non-Contributing Stores In 2014
----------
NetDimensions Encouraged By Performance Of Its SaaS Business; Says FY Loss Likely To Be Substantially Lower Than Expectations; Says Sales Revenue And Invoiced Sales To Be Up On Last Year
----------
Sinclair IS Pharma To Acquire Global Rights To Perfectha Dermal Fillers Through Acquisition of Obvieline Laboratories; Says Obvieline Deal Worth GBP26.7M
----------
Synety Group Pleased With Growth In Last Six Months; Says Recurring Revenue Up 6%; Says Number Of CloudCalls Users Nearly Quintupled
----------
Condor Gold Publishes Mineral Resource Estimate For La India Project In Nicaragua; Says La India Has Total Resource Of 18.4Mt At 3.9g/t For Gold, 6.2g/t For Silver; Says La India Has Total Gold Equivalent Of 2.37M Ounces; ays La India Resource Only Materially Reduces If Gold Below USD1,050 Per Oz
----------
Great Western Mining Plans To Establish A JORC Resource In H1 2014; Completes Analysis For Drill Programme On M2-Smith Copper Target
----------
Petroceltic Says 2013 Production In-Line With Guidance At 25.2 Mboepd; Says Year End Debt Up To USD246M From USD213M; Shakrok Well In Kurdistan Region Of Iraq Drilling Ahead At 1818M In Jurassic
----------
Imperial Innovations' Portfolio Company In Orphan Drug Designation In The EU For Cytovir ADV
----------
DDD Group Demos New 3D Apps, Video Technologies At Las Vegas CES 2014
----------
Central Asia Metals Says Kounrad Copper Project Produced 10,509 Tonnes Copper Cathode, Sold 10,665 Tonnes In 2013; Sets 2014 Production Target For Kounrad At 11,000 Tonnes Of Copper Cathode; Says Had Cash Balance Of USD47.9M On Dec. 31
